The light switch assembly controls power to the appliance light circuit. Replace a worn or faulty switch to restore reliable on/off operation when your lamp won't turn on, won't turn off, or works intermittently. What it does:

  • Opens and closes electrical contacts to supply or cut power to the light
  • Controls cavity or task lights as designed for the specific model
  • Typical symptoms: light won't turn on, won't turn off, or flickers/intermittently works
  • Physical signs of failure: stuck/loose actuator or no continuity when tested
What's included:
  • 1 light switch assembly
Install notes:
  • Disconnect power at the breaker or unplug the appliance before service
  • Access location varies by model; remove necessary panels/trim to reach the switch
  • Note wire positions and transfer them one at a time to the new switch; secure the mounting
  • Restore power and test light operation before final reassembly

Hello Robert. 1. Turn off power to unit. 2. Remove control panel. 3. Remove screws securing top trim piece to oven chassis. 4. Remove screws securing latch assembly or door light switch to top trim piece. 5. Disconnect and label wire terminals. 6. Remove latch assembly or door light switch WP7450P108-60 from chassis. 7. Replace and reverse procedure to reassemble. Hope this helps.

Robert, Depending on the model number, you will need to remove the range from the cabinet, unplug the power cord and turn off the gas supply. In some cases you may have to remove the cooktop, in most cases you will need to remove the right side panel screws on the back of the cabinet frame, remove the oven door and drawer, and slide the side panel forward and off the frame, You'll then have access to the switch assembly and wiring to replace the part.
